DXGKDDI_DESTROYOVERLAY Rückruffunktion (d3dkmddi.h)

Die DxgkDdiDestroyOverlay-Funktion deaktiviert die Überlagerungshardware und löscht das angegebene Überlagerungshandle.

Syntax

DXGKDDI_DESTROYOVERLAY DxgkddiDestroyoverlay;

NTSTATUS DxgkddiDestroyoverlay(
  [in] IN_CONST_HANDLE hOverlay
)
{...}

Parameter

[in] hOverlay

Ein Handle für die zu zerstörende Überlagerung. Die DxgkDdiCreateOverlay-Funktion des Anzeigeminiporttreibers hat dieses Handle zuvor für das Microsoft DirectX-Grafikkernsubsystem im hOverlay-Member der DXGKARG_CREATEOVERLAY-Struktur bereitgestellt.

Rückgabewert

DxgkDdiDestroyOverlay gibt STATUS_SUCCESS oder ein entsprechendes Fehlerergebnis zurück, wenn Overlayhardware nicht erfolgreich deaktiviert wurde.

Hinweise

DxgkDdiDestroyOverlay sollte seitenfähig gemacht werden.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ows Vista
Zielplattform Desktop
Kopfzeile d3dkmddi.h
IRQL PASSIVE_LEVEL

Weitere Informationen

DXGKARG_CREATEOVERLAY

DxgkDdiCreateOverlay